Hello everyone, I am making this post because I was reading on another forum about some guy in California who is giving every other CRHer a bad name. Here are some quotes I read that make me angry and disappointed on the inside:

"Dump banks don't get the sweetheart treatment from me since I just dump there." -That's one mistake this guy is making since getting a good dump bank is easier said than done. I can't say I have a good one yet, but I'm searching in lower volumes compared to boxes of halves a week, and my planned dump bank has multiple branches which have coin counters.

"I have a business account where I have a bunch of cash there. They have no choice but to take my dumps." -That's shouting entitlement right there, and he probably doesn't realize that banks can kick you out at the drop of a hat.

Basically, this guy is acting entitled about how a teller wouldn't give him a small portrait 100 dollar bill, and he keeps telling her that if she doesn't give him the bill, he's gonna complain to management and get her fired. One of his posts mentioned when he asked for the bill, but get this: he didn't ask for it, he told her to "give it to me." When a teller shows me an old bill, I always make sure to ask if I can trade, I never act greedy or entitled because that will make me disliked by the tellers. Nowhere in any posts does this guy mention gratefulness for being allowed to dump coins, and the topic is now 5 pages long and was just created yesterday, so I'm glad that multiple other users realize the error of his ways and are trying to talk sense into him.

The point is, always appreciate what the tellers do for you. Banks are a business, not a CRH store. They have every right to do what management allows them to if that includes setting collectible currency aside for themselves or refusing service to you.

As collectors, when we interact with people in public - and PARTICULARLY bank tellers whom we drop off coins to - we're ambassadors to the very hobby of coin collecting. The first impression and lasting relationships with your local teller can be rich and fulfilling; why would one decide to spoil it with self-entitled mentalities of "gimme this and that now or be reported!". It's a sad story, and I hope that others will look at every opportunity to spread the joy of the hobby with others as a positive one.
